Broad-spectrum antibiotics are designed to target a wide range of bacteria, both Gram-positive and Gram-negative, which makes them valuable in many clinical situations, especially when the specific infecting organism is unknown. However, an important consideration when using these antibiotics is their potential to disrupt the normal flora of the body.

The normal flora consists of microorganisms that are typically harmless or beneficial, playing a crucial role in maintaining health and preventing infections. When broad-spectrum antibiotics are used, they can indiscriminately kill not only the pathogenic bacteria causing the infection but also the beneficial bacteria that help to keep the body in balance. This disruption can lead to an overgrowth of opportunistic pathogens, resulting in superinfections such as Clostridioides difficile-associated diarrhea or yeast infections.

Thus, while broad-spectrum antibiotics are useful, particularly in urgent situations where delaying treatment could worsen outcomes, it is vital to monitor for signs of superinfection and consider narrowing the antibiotic spectrum based on culture results once they become available to mitigate potential harm.
